Hello all, need help in ordering a new torque converter.
‘72 rallye 440 charger, 727 Purple cam, 3.23 gears (that I may swap to 3.55 with sure grip in future) and 275/60s in the rear. What do you guys recommend for a stall? It’s mostly a cruiser but I do like some get up and go action on the streets. I don’t drag it. Any and all help greatly appreciated! Thanks.

28A65350-C4CE-413E-86C7-91D2C31E0302.jpeg
 
Give all the specs of the cam and gears, tire size and all you can think of to the manufacturer, and they will recommend a stall rpm for you. It's not that hard to get a convertor that will fit your application.
 
Any quality 11" stall converter will likely give you the "feel" you are looking for. Knowing which cam you have would be helpful as well as any other modifications to the engine. Something likely in the 2600 range would suit most purple cams well smaller than the 284/484 cam.
 
I would probably replace the 12 inch convertor with a stock
11 inch out of a 727 Small Block car and call it good. They are
often 25 to 50 dollar deal. It makes a nice improvement on a budget.
